ug编程zm坐标是什么坐标

worktile 其他 23

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    UG编程中的ZM坐标是指三维空间中的坐标系统。它由X、Y、Z三个轴共同构成。其中X轴为水平方向,Y轴为垂直方向,Z轴为深度方向。这种坐标系是用来表示物体在三维空间中的位置和方向的。

    在UG编程中,ZM坐标系统是用来描述物体模型的大小和位置的。通过设置特定的坐标数值,可以在UG软件中精确地定位物体,定义其大小、形状和位置。这在建模、装配和数控加工等领域都是非常重要的。

    UG编程中的ZM坐标是以原点为基准的。原点位于三个轴的交点处,通常表示为(0,0,0)。在此基础上,可以根据需要向不同方向移动物体,改变其位置和方向。通过改变各个轴上的数值,可以实现从简单的平移、旋转,到复杂的缩放和倾斜等变换操作。

    总而言之,UG编程中的ZM坐标是一种用来描述物体在三维空间中位置和方向的坐标系统。它通过设置特定的坐标数值,可以精确地定位物体,定义其大小、形状和位置。对于进行建模、装配和数控加工等操作非常重要。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    UG编程中的ZM坐标是一种特殊的坐标系统,它是用于定位三维空间中的点或物体的坐标系统。

    1. ZM坐标系统是三维坐标系统的一种变体。在常规的三维坐标系统中,通常使用X、Y和Z坐标轴来表示一个点的位置。而在ZM坐标系统中,除了X、Y和Z轴之外,还引入了第四个坐标轴,称为M轴。

    2. 在UG编程中,M轴通常用来表示与一个点或物体相关的附加属性或测量数据。例如,对于一个三维模型中的点,M轴可以用来表示该点的颜色、纹理坐标、法线方向等附加信息。

    3. M轴可以理解为一个额外的维度,它类似于时间轴。在某些情况下,M轴可以用来表示时间或进程中的步骤。例如,在路径规划中,M轴可以表示机器人在路径上的运动过程。

    4. ZM坐标系统的引入使得UG编程在处理复杂的三维场景时更加灵活和强大。通过使用M轴,可以在三维模型中嵌入更多的信息和属性,从而实现更多的功能和操作。

    5. 在UG编程中,开发人员可以使用特定的函数和方法来处理ZM坐标系统下的点或物体。例如,可以使用函数来计算两个点之间的距离,或者根据M轴的数值来对点或物体进行排序和筛选。

    总结起来,UG编程中的ZM坐标系统是一种增强了功能和灵活性的三维坐标系统,通过引入第四个M轴来表示附加属性和测量数据。它在处理复杂的三维场景中起到了重要的作用,并且为开发人员提供了更多的处理选项。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    UG编程中的坐标系统是三维坐标系统,使用的是直角坐标系。

    在UG软件中,坐标系统用于描述和定位三维模型中的点和对象。UG中使用的坐标系统是右手坐标系,和绝大多数CAD软件一样。
    UG中使用的坐标系统是基于三个坐标轴来定义的,分别是X轴、Y轴和Z轴。这些坐标轴相互垂直,并且遵循右手定则,即当右手的食指指向X轴方向,拇指指向Z轴方向时,中指指向Y轴方向。

    UG坐标系统中的原点(0, 0, 0)通常位于模型的几何中心,称为全局坐标系。在全局坐标系中,X轴正方向为向右,Y轴正方向为向上,Z轴正方向为向外。坐标值可以为正数、负数或零,分别代表相对于原点的位置。

    在进行编程时,UG可以使用全局坐标系,也可以创建局部坐标系。局部坐标系是相对于全局坐标系而言的,它是相对于某个已知点或某个已知方向进行定义的。通过创建局部坐标系可以更方便地进行模型操作和编程。

    UG编程中常用的坐标操作有:

    1. 获取坐标值:可以通过编程语言中的命令或API来获取模型中某个点的坐标值,例如获取一个点的X坐标、Y坐标和Z坐标。
    2. 设置坐标值:可以通过编程语言中的命令或API来设置模型中某个点的坐标值,例如设置一个点的X坐标、Y坐标和Z坐标。
    3. 移动坐标系:可以通过编程命令来移动或平移坐标系,以便于进行特定位置的模型操作。
    4. 坐标系转换:可以通过编程命令来进行坐标系的转换,将模型中的点从一个坐标系转换为另一个坐标系。
    5. 旋转坐标系:可以通过编程命令来旋转坐标系,以便进行模型的旋转操作。
    6. 缩放坐标系:可以通过编程命令来缩放坐标系,以便进行模型的缩放操作。

    在UG编程中,对坐标的操作是非常重要的,它涉及到模型的位置、方向和尺寸等信息。掌握好UG坐标系统和坐标操作的方法,可以更有效地进行模型编程和操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部